Transaction bf50077451fd6418358a86456c4018c712d4ed47f8bbc4b6b03211005897383a

3 Input
2 Outputs
  • bf50077451fd6418358a86456c4018c712d4ed47f8bbc4b6b03211005897383a:0
  • value  360000000
    address  33BYmvSvzJrFp5jap12ZzLLb72QkWL9rkF
  • bf50077451fd6418358a86456c4018c712d4ed47f8bbc4b6b03211005897383a:1
  • value  699871522
    address  13xUib8CPMtLCtryvV5VnoBXYW2bfBXH2m